About This Item

UK, 1880. Charming chromolithographic illustration of eleven Australian birds perched on a branch, an echo of the Australian cricket team.

Bright (1847-1896) was a successful English natural history painter. Bright also painted a companion picture "An English Eleven" . They are one of the very few separately issued lithographs of Australian birds published in the 19th century.

When this print occasionally appears on the market, it is often damaged & faded. With the exception of a very faint mark in the right horizon, it is a superior copy, bright and unfaded with the card quite unmarked. 20 x 7 1/2" on heavy card, with printed title & details, card measuring 25 3/4 x 14". (Jackson, Dictionary of Bird Artists p. 173).
